From e391c677e33a5ce3cd2531c41e23a4a283e87a33 Mon Sep 17 00:00:00 2001 From: Svyatoslav Ryhel Date: Mon, 31 May 2021 11:27:36 +0300 Subject: [PATCH] tegra: Add UCM for Nvidia Tegra HDMI Audio Signed-off-by: Svyatoslav Ryhel --- ucm2/Tegra/tegra-hda/tegra-hda-HiFi.conf | 12 ++++++++++++ ucm2/Tegra/tegra-hda/tegra-hda.conf | 8 ++++++++ ucm2/conf.d/tegra-hda/tegra-hda.conf | 1 + 3 files changed, 21 insertions(+) create mode 100644 ucm2/Tegra/tegra-hda/tegra-hda-HiFi.conf create mode 100644 ucm2/Tegra/tegra-hda/tegra-hda.conf create mode 120000 ucm2/conf.d/tegra-hda/tegra-hda.conf diff --git a/ucm2/Tegra/tegra-hda/tegra-hda-HiFi.conf b/ucm2/Tegra/tegra-hda/tegra-hda-HiFi.conf new file mode 100644 index 00000000..859c34f1 --- /dev/null +++ b/ucm2/Tegra/tegra-hda/tegra-hda-HiFi.conf @@ -0,0 +1,12 @@ +If.hdmi { + Condition { Type String Empty "" } + True { + Define { + HdmiNum 1 + HdmiPCM 3 + HdmiCtlIndex 0 + HdmiPrio 1100 + } + Include.hdmi.File "/codecs/hda/hdmi.conf" + } +} diff --git a/ucm2/Tegra/tegra-hda/tegra-hda.conf b/ucm2/Tegra/tegra-hda/tegra-hda.conf new file mode 100644 index 00000000..410d9738 --- /dev/null +++ b/ucm2/Tegra/tegra-hda/tegra-hda.conf @@ -0,0 +1,8 @@ +# UCM for Nvidia Tegra30 HDMI Audio + +Syntax 4 + +SectionUseCase."HiFi" { + File "/Tegra/tegra-hda/tegra-hda-HiFi.conf" + Comment "Play HiFi quality Music" +} diff --git a/ucm2/conf.d/tegra-hda/tegra-hda.conf b/ucm2/conf.d/tegra-hda/tegra-hda.conf new file mode 120000 index 00000000..0b4867c6 --- /dev/null +++ b/ucm2/conf.d/tegra-hda/tegra-hda.conf @@ -0,0 +1 @@ +../../Tegra/tegra-hda/tegra-hda.conf \ No newline at end of file